#1674e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1674e2 is composed of 8.6% red, 45.5%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 212.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 48.6%. #1674e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#2ce8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#1674e2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1674e2 has RGB values of R:22, G:116,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1471714.

Hex triplet 1674e2 #1674e2
RGB Decimal 22, 116, 226 rgb(22,116,226)
RGB Percent 8.6, 45.5, 88.6 rgb(8.6%,45.5%,88.6%)
CMYK 90, 49, 0, 11
HSL 212.4°, 82.3, 48.6 hsl(212.4,82.3%,48.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 212.4°, 90.3, 88.6
Web Safe 0066cc #0066cc
CIE-LAB 49.678, 15.782, -62.904
XYZ 20.301, 18.151, 74.381
xyY 0.18, 0.161, 18.151
CIE-LCH 49.678, 64.854, 284.084
CIE-LUV 49.678, -26.078, -97.889
Hunter-Lab 42.603, 10.5, -73.691
Binary 00010110, 01110100, 11100010

Shades and Tints of #1674e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060b is the darkest color, while #f9fbf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1674e2 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#646464 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#54677d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#3979e2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#007fd2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#008991 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2c77e2 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#087bd7 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#0881ae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
